I find I can enter a song into Biab pretty fast now. There are pf, ctrl alt and chord shortcut keys to assist me faster as well. I am usually correcting an imported midi file anyway, so I simply start from scratch with my own edits.
You can drag chords and sections in Biab and it will copy and paste them automagically when doing so. That also is a time saver.
I would suggest to anyone working with Biab to learn the "hot" key commands and chord entry shortcuts. Once you have those down, entering a song is quick and painless.
One last tidbit - When importing a midi file via Biab, you can pre-set the key signature and number of bars you want Biab to use during the deciphering of the midi file. As with anything, it takes a little practice, trial and error and elbow grease to "get there," but well worth it once the learning curve is found
